Short answer: No, atheism is not a belief.
Longer answer: Atheism is a belief as much as bald is a hair cut, off is a tv channel or virginity is a sex position. Atheism is simply not holding or having a belief in god. It's not saying you know there isn't a god, or you're stating that there certainly isn't one. You're simply saying you do not buy into the proposition of god. You have not provided evidence of a god, therefore I have no reason to believe there is one. Period. Nothing more.
